[QUOTE="DNIndustry, post: 221497, member: 544188"] I am still semi confused as to the general concensus. Here is my situation. My 1996 blazer I have a 220 amp alt from dominick that is 150 amp at idle. An 4 year old optima red top. 0/1 ga wire spanning about 14 ft The 3 magic wires are upgraded with 0 ga welding cable. As far as current draw I have A mono block 1200.1 jbl to a brahma 15 A Rockford 300x A/B bridged An Audiocontrol 6xs and EQS These are all that are were running at the time. If I would turn the system volume up to about 50% I would get a dimmage to were my lights were none existent and my A/B amp would cut out. It could have been over heating but I would say it could be a voltage drop. I purchased a Batcap 400 100 farad cap to try and rectify it. Should this help. I also bought a new Redtop. ANy Ideas, suggestions, or comments..... [/QUOTE]
